Expansion of Humanoids in Manufacturing

There is a visible growth in the role of humanoids in various manufacturing sectors, especially in the welding and soldering equipment industry. According to the International Federation of Robotics, welding robots' sales grew by 8% in 2021, reflecting the increasing comfort with autonomous systems. A 2022 survey by Consultancy.uk suggests that 87% of manufacturers seek to integrate advanced technologies, including robotics, to reduce human involvement in potentially hazardous tasks like welding and soldering. Humanoids are nut just substitutes for human workers; they are tools designed to complement and increase human productivity.
